Methane Explosion Traps Dozens in Sikkim Tunnel, Seven Workers Killed
Summary
A methane gas explosion triggered a landslide that blocked the entrance of the under‑construction Samardung tunnel in Sikkim's Namchi district on Monday afternoon. Seven workers have been confirmed dead and at least 27 remain trapped inside the tunnel, which is part of NHPC's Teesta Stage‑VI hydroelectric project. Rescue teams from the NDRF, SDRF, police and fire services, aided by a specialist unit from West Bengal, continue to work under hazardous conditions of low oxygen and gas exposure. Authorities have launched an investigation into the cause of the gas buildup and the safety of the project.
